The Shire of Arapiles was a local government area in the Wimmera region of western Victoria, Australia. The shire covered an area of 2,342.62 square kilometres (904.5 sq mi), and existed from 1888 until 1995.
Natimuk is a town in Western Victoria, Australia, located about 300 kilometres (190 mi) northwest of Melbourne. A further 10 km (6.2 mi) west of Natimuk is one of Australia's best climbing areas, Mount Arapiles. In the 2021 census, the population was recorded as 421.

Mount Arapiles is a rock formation that rises about 140 metres (460 ft) above the Wimmera plains in western Victoria, Australia. It is located in Arapiles approximately 10 kilometres (6.2 mi) west of the town of Natimuk and is part of the Mount Arapiles-Tooan State Park. How much does it cost to camp at Natimuk Lake Caravan Park?
Natimuk Lake Caravan Park charges a camping fee.
Can I bring an RV or caravan to Natimuk Lake Caravan Park?
Yes, caravans and RVs are welcome.
Can I pitch a tent at Natimuk Lake Caravan Park?
Yes, tent camping is allowed.
Is there drinking water at Natimuk Lake Caravan Park?
Yes, drinking water is available.
Is there WiFi at Natimuk Lake Caravan Park?
No, there's no internet access on site.
Is Natimuk Lake Caravan Park wheelchair accessible?
Yes, it's wheelchair accessible.
